11 civilians injured in Houthi attack on Saudi Arabia's Najran

ALBAWABA- Saudi Arabia's military coalition said 11 civilians were injured in Houthi attacks on the southern border region of Najran on Thursday, amid a sharp escalation in cross-border hostilities between the Iran-aligned group and the Kingdom. Coalition spokesperson Brig. Gen. Turki Al-Maliki said the wounded included seven Saudi nationals, among them a woman and a four-year-old child who suffered second-degree burns, as well as one Yemeni, two Egyptian, and one ...
